Entry digit limit is in effect for REG mode operation but can be overridden in MGR mode. The entry digit limit
is represented by the number of allowable digits for maximum entry or total amount. When “0” is set, the
operation of the corresponding key is prohibited.

Footer printing
• This option decides whether or not the machine should print a message at the bottom of receipt when a
specified media key is used. To program a footer logo message, refer to “Logo messages” section on page
50.
